The Expert Series: Austria – Blaufränkisch & Zweigelt
Hosted by Ronan Sayburn MS & Stefan Neumann MS
Master Sommeliers Ronan Sayburn and Stefan Neumann resume their exploration and excavation of Austria and its panoply of wines, and they’ve finally hit the reds.
While Austria’s torchbearers may be its whites and sweets, red wines reach world-class standard in the country’s warmer climates, with Burgenland – tagged as the land of sunshine – being the foremost spot on the map.
Blaufränkisch and Zweigelt rule the roost, and our experts dedicate this instalment to the two varieties, examining the tale of the tape, the styles, where they rank on the global stage plus how, why, and when to revel in them.
